X about 10.—After Sachs. 490.—The Pilicinse may be here arranged iiiider four orders, as follows :* /. IsosporecB.— Spores of one kind. Order 1. rilioes, the true Ferns. Sporangia compos- ed of modified tri- cViomes, each de- veloped from a sin- gle epidermal cell, prodnced in clusters on the surface of or- dinary or slightly modified leaves. Each sporangium with an elastic ring. No stip- ules. Order 2. Marattiaeese, the Eingless Ferns. Sporangia produced from a group of epi- dermal cells; the ring either rudimentary or wanting. The large, much-branched leaves with stipules. Order 3. Ophioglossacese, the Adder-Tongues. Sporan- gia formed by groups of cells in the interior of a modified branch of the sheathing leaf. The ring is absent. //. HeterosporecB. — Spores of two kinds. Order 4. Rhizocarpese, the Pepperworts.
